Diagnostic Testing and Medical Device Development

Medical labs play a crucial role in supporting digital health startups by providing diagnostic testing services. These labs are equipped with state-of-the-art equipment and technology to analyze blood, urine, and other bodily fluids for various medical conditions. Digital health startups often rely on medical labs to conduct clinical trials and validate the effectiveness of their medical devices.

  1. Medical labs provide accurate and reliable diagnostic testing services to ensure the safety and efficacy of medical devices.
  2. Lab technicians work closely with digital health startups to interpret Test Results and provide valuable insights for product improvement.
  3. Collaboration between medical labs and digital health startups is essential for developing innovative technologies that meet the needs of Healthcare Providers and patients.

Phlebotomy Services and Patient Care

Phlebotomy services are an essential component of medical labs, as phlebotomists are trained professionals responsible for collecting blood samples for analysis. In the context of digital health startups, phlebotomists play a critical role in collecting samples for medical device development and monitoring patient health.

  1. Phlebotomists ensure the proper collection and handling of blood samples to maintain the integrity of diagnostic testing.
  2. They work closely with medical labs and digital health startups to streamline the testing process and ensure quick turnaround times for results.
  3. Phlebotomy services are integral to the success of digital health startups by providing the necessary data and insights for product development and improvement.
